Abstract (en)

[origin: WO2007051753A1] In said element one transistor current flow electrode and a diode lower electrode form a common layer. According to the invention, the transistor comprises a contact area (31, 32; 31) which is made of a semiconductor material and arranged between at least one current flow electrode (21, 22, 81, 32') and an active area (41, 41') which is made of a semiconductor material and is doped with doping element(s) embodied in the form of electron donors or acceptors. According to said invention, said contact layer is also used directly in the form of the diode lower electrode or the intermediate carrier-injecting layer for said electrode. The invention advantageously simplifies the production of said integrated elements.
